Output b88aaa6b5c5e7d53470b21d15535f755ee153120cf24d9936c37d60f28097b80:7

value
19040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9ab3c67e749fe0127724c33efa5b4e129b9062 OP_EQUAL
address
3Mz3G2jYnDLhAUpEENzj7RByqYHwa27bqY
transaction
b88aaa6b5c5e7d53470b21d15535f755ee153120cf24d9936c37d60f28097b80
spent
true